Handover: Driftgate canary gating (Mira to Tomasz). Canaries promote automatically when error-rate and latency gates pass for two consecutive windows; any gate breach rolls back without paging. New hires: don't edit gates mid-rollout. The analyzer reads thresholds at promotion time only. The current gate thresholds and window sizes are set out below.

config for tagaf-bawif:
[norok]
host = norok.ordinworks.local
user = norok_svc
database = norok_prod

**Ticket BNC-88: Bounce processor can't reach suppression DB**

Hey — the Mailwright bounce processor started throwing connection timeouts around 02:00 last night and hasn't recovered. Hard bounces are piling up in the queue, so suppression lists are stale. I suspect the pool config change in last week's deploy; the max-lifetime setting looks off to me. Can you eyeball the retry logic in `bounce_sink.py` too? To reproduce locally, run the processor against the staging suppression database using the connection string below.

database URL for bahop-yagep: mssql://sildor_svc:35ha7jz@db-fb6d.nelvrodyn.example:5432/casath

Runbook: recovering the fanout service account (Pigeonpost). If the notifier account gets locked — usually after backpressure alarms trip the auto-suspend — queues start piling up fast, so move quickly. First, pause the upstream producers so the backlog stops growing. Then head to the recovery console and start the account-restore flow for the fanout worker pool. It'll walk you through a couple of confirmation steps and then ask for the recovery passphrase, which is written just below this paragraph.

strongbox words: kasok-rusvan-queneth-holok

Pagefold handles incremental static rebuilds for the Larkspur marketing sites. When an editor publishes a change, only affected pages are regenerated; a full rebuild runs nightly as a safety net.

We run three environments: sandbox, staging, and production. Sandbox rebuilds on every commit, staging mirrors production settings with a shorter cache TTL, and production batches rebuild requests over a 30-second window to avoid thundering herds.

Before pushing changes, confirm your target environment matches the values below.

deployment values, bahop-fahag:
[silok]
host = silok.lumictech.test
user = silok_svc
database = silok_prod